Find You First: A Novel

by null Linwood Barclay

One will change your life. One will end it.Who will … FIND YOU FIRST? ‘The best book of his career’ STEPHEN KING ‘Insanely paced, wildly entertaining’ JOE HILL ‘A full-throttle powerhouse of a thriller’ T.M. LOGAN ‘Sharply drawn’ SUNDAY TIMES ‘Keeps the engine racing’ THE TIMES It’s a deadly race against time… Tech billionaire Miles has more money than he can ever spend, but he can’t buy more time. Diagnosed with a terminal illness, he is forced to take a long, hard look at his past. Somewhere out there, Miles has children who don’t know it, but they might be about to inherit the good and bad from him – possibly his fortune, or possibly something more sinister. So, Miles decides to track them down. But a lethal killer is one step ahead of him. One by one, people are vanishing. Not just disappearing, every trace of them is wiped. KS3 Science Progress Tests: For KS3 in England and Wales and for Third Level in Scotland (PDF)

by Heidi Foxford Aidan Gill Dorothy Warren

An independent way of assessing pupils’ progress every half term. Test AO1, AO2 and AO3 assessment objectives at KS3 demand. ‘Core’ and ‘extended’ versions of each test are provided and the mark schemes suggest thresholds to give an indication of target GCSE 9-1 grades. Baseline assessments for Years 7 and 8 are also included.
